How much does it cost to rent a home in Lakeside?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Lakeside 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,845 | $1,450 | $2,150 |
Lakeside 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,304 | $1,675 | $3,800 |
Lakeside 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,706 | $2,095 | $4,155 |
Lakeside 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,045 | $2,530 | $4,950 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Lakeside
What type of rentals are currently available in Lakeside?
There are currently 101 Apartments for Rent in Lakeside, FL with pricing that ranges from $1,183 to $4,606. There are also 159 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Lakeside ranging from $1,350 to $4,950.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Lakeside?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Lakeside ranges from $1,350 to $4,950 with an average monthly rent of $2,250.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Lakeside?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Lakeside range from $1,258 to $3,095,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,675 to $3,800.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,095 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,350.
